summaryrefslogtreecommitdiffstats
path: root/src/mesa/main/arrayobj.h
Commit message (Expand)AuthorAgeFilesLines
* mesa: Provide gl_vertex_format accessors.Mathias Fröhlich2020-03-101-0/+21
* mesa: Remove now unused _mesa_draw_attrib.Mathias Fröhlich2020-03-101-15/+0
* mesa: Remove now unused _mesa_draw_attrib_and_binding.Mathias Fröhlich2020-03-101-19/+0
* mesa: fix _mesa_draw_nonzero_divisor_bits to return nonzero divisorsIlia Mirkin2020-03-011-1/+1
* st/mesa: simplify determination whether a draw needs min/max indexMarek Olšák2020-02-141-0/+14
* mesa: rework _mesa_lookup_vao_err to allow usage from EXT_dsaPierre-Eric Pelloux-Prayer2019-11-051-1/+2
* mesa: Implement helper functions to map and unmap a VAO.Mathias Fröhlich2019-03-151-0/+18
* mesa: Rename gl_vertex_array_object::_Enabled -> Enabled.Mathias Fröhlich2018-11-211-2/+2
* mesa: Compute effective buffer bindings in the vao.Mathias Fröhlich2018-05-101-0/+186
* mesa: Use atomics for shared VAO reference counts.Mathias Fröhlich2018-02-231-0/+9
* mesa: Factor out _mesa_disable_vertex_array_attrib.Mathias Fröhlich2018-02-061-26/+0
* mesa: Track position/generic0 aliasing in the VAO.Mathias Fröhlich2018-02-011-0/+74
* mesa: rename some 'client' array functionsBrian Paul2018-01-301-2/+2
* mesa: add KHR_no_error support to glVertexArrayElementBuffer()Samuel Pitoiset2017-07-311-0/+3
* mesa: add KHR_no_error to glDeleteVertexArrays()Samuel Pitoiset2017-07-311-0/+3
* mesa: add KHR_no_error to glBindVertexArray()Samuel Pitoiset2017-07-311-0/+3
* mesa: add KHR_no_error support to gl{Create,Gen}VertexArrays()Samuel Pitoiset2017-07-311-0/+6
* mesa: Remove GL_APPLE_vertex_array_object stubsIan Romanick2017-05-231-4/+0
* mesa: add APPLE_vertex_array_object stubsTimothy Arceri2017-05-221-0/+4
* mesa: drop APPLE_vertex_array_object supportTimothy Arceri2017-04-261-5/+1
* mesa: Move _mesa_all_buffers_are_unmapped to arrayobj.c.Mathias Fröhlich2016-08-151-0/+4
* mesa: Implement _mesa_all_varyings_in_vbos.Mathias Fröhlich2016-07-311-0/+4
* mesa: Implement GetVertexArrayivFredrik Höglund2015-05-081-0/+2
* mesa: Implement VertexArrayElementBufferFredrik Höglund2015-05-081-0/+2
* mesa: Add _mesa_lookup_vao_errFredrik Höglund2015-05-081-0/+3
* mesa: Implement CreateVertexArraysFredrik Höglund2015-05-081-0/+2
* mesa: Remove some dead helper functions.Kenneth Graunke2014-09-241-26/+0
* mesa: Delete VAO _MaxElement code and index buffer bounds checking.Kenneth Graunke2014-09-191-4/+0
* mesa: Rename _mesa_lookup_arrayobj to _mesa_lookup_vao.Kenneth Graunke2014-02-031-1/+1
* mesa: Rename _mesa_..._array_obj functions to _mesa_..._vao.Kenneth Graunke2014-02-031-15/+15
* mesa: Rename "struct gl_array_object" to gl_vertex_array_object.Kenneth Graunke2014-02-031-12/+12
* mesa: Rename "arrayObj" local variables to "vao".Kenneth Graunke2014-02-031-10/+10
* mesa: Add ARB_vertex_attrib_bindingFredrik Höglund2013-11-071-0/+5
* mesa: make _mesa_lookup_arrayobj() non-staticTimothy Arceri2013-09-041-0/+3
* mesa: remove outdated version lines in commentsRico Schüller2013-06-051-1/+0
* mesa: Restore 78-column wrapping of license text in C-style comments.Kenneth Graunke2013-04-231-4/+4
* mesa: Add "OR COPYRIGHT HOLDERS" to license text disclaiming liability.Kenneth Graunke2013-04-231-1/+1
* mesa: Change "BRIAN PAUL OR IBM" to "THE AUTHORS" in license text.Kenneth Graunke2013-04-231-1/+1
* mesa: Standardize names of OpenGL functions.Paul Berry2012-11-121-2/+2
* mesa: Remove support for NV_vertex_program's special attributes aliasingEric Anholt2012-10-151-12/+0
* mesa: move more format helper functions to glformats.cBrian Paul2012-07-241-0/+1
* mesa: make _mesa_reference_array_object() an inline functionBrian Paul2012-06-271-1/+11
* mesa: Introduce enabled bitfield helper functions.Mathias Froehlich2012-01-201-0/+37
* mesa: Clean up header file inclusion in arrayobj.h.Vinson Lee2010-11-071-1/+3
* Drop GLcontext typedef and use struct gl_context insteadKristian Høgsberg2010-10-131-5/+5
* mesa: Reduce arrayobj.h header file inclusion.Vinson Lee2010-07-281-1/+1
* mesa: implement _mesa_GenVertexArrays() for GL_ARB_vertex_array_objectBrian Paul2009-06-191-0/+2
* mesa: implement _mesa_BindVertexArray()Brian Paul2009-06-191-0/+3
* mesa: new _mesa_update_array_object_max_element() functionBrian Paul2009-05-211-1/+6
* Merge branch 'mesa_7_5_branch'Brian Paul2009-05-131-0/+1
|\